Hang photos to create a memory wall that honors loved ones and fits the theme of the party. This is a great idea for a wedding or anniversary celebration, for example.

If you don’t want to ruin your party room walls with pins, use a piece of ribbon or string and clothespins to hang the pictures. You can also use crepe paper for a more colorful and temporary decoration. Just keep in mind that the wind could blow them around, so you’ll need to make sure they are secure.

You can also add a touch of the party theme with inflatable decorations. These are available in a wide variety of shapes to fit many different themes, including palm trees and pirate ships.

Add Balloons and String Lights

The right lighting can make a room feel magical and help guests find their way. Hang string lights around the walls and throughout the space for a warm, enticing ambience. For a special touch, use LED balloon lights – simply cover the bulbs with blown up coloured balloons and plug them in.

Many people build or remodel their homes to include a separate room to host friends and family, but the space also needs to function for the family’s day-to-day lifestyle. This means that the room must work as a dining room, gathering area, additional den or recreation area for the whole family.

Make sure to add convenient trash receptacles and food buffet lines throughout the room for easy cleanup. The room should also have lots of windows for natural lighting and environmental control. Choose a room with a cathedral, sloped or tray ceiling to prevent a cramped feel and help air circulation.
